Commonly Used Methods and Materials

Expert rat exterminators in Abington utilize a range of proven methods and materials to effectively address rodent problems. These methods are chosen with both efficacy and safety in mind, often focusing on integrated pest management principles:

  • Baiting Systems: Strategically placed bait stations containing rodenticides are a common and effective method for controlling rat populations. These are often designed to be tamper-resistant, ensuring safety for children and pets.
  • Trapping: Various types of traps, including snap traps and live traps, may be employed depending on the situation and the client’s preferences. Traps are particularly useful for targeting individual rodents or in areas where baiting might be less suitable.
  • Exclusion and Sealing: A critical component of long-term rodent control is identifying and sealing entry points. Professionals will inspect the exterior and interior of your Abington property, looking for gaps, cracks, or holes that rats can exploit to gain access. They will then use materials like caulk, steel wool, or mesh to block these vulnerabilities.
  • Inspection and Monitoring: Regular follow-up inspections are often part of the service to ensure the treatment has been successful and to monitor for any signs of re-infestation.

How long does a typical rat extermination treatment take in Abington?

The duration of a rat extermination treatment can vary depending on the severity of the infestation, the size of the property, and the chosen methods. Initial inspections are usually completed within a few hours. Following this, active treatment might take anywhere from a few days to a couple of weeks for complete eradication. Exclusion work, if needed, can also extend the timeline. Professionals will provide a more precise estimate after assessing your specific situation.

Are the methods used by Abington rat exterminators safe for pets and children?

Reputable rat exterminators prioritize safety and employ methods designed to minimize risks. This includes using tamper-resistant bait stations and strategically placing traps away from common areas. Before any treatment begins, professionals will discuss the methods they plan to use and provide guidance on how to ensure the safety of pets and children during and after the service.

What makes rodents a common problem in Abington homes?

Abington, like many Massachusetts towns, presents a favorable environment for rodents. Factors include older homes with natural entry points, proximity to wooded areas providing harborage, and seasonal changes that drive rodents indoors seeking warmth and food. The town’s mix of residential and commercial areas also contributes to opportunities for pest presence. Proper sealing of structures and regular property maintenance are crucial for prevention.

What rats destroy in Abington homes

Left unchecked, rats cause real, costly damage in Abington homes: they gnaw constantly to wear down their teeth, and chewed electrical wiring is a leading, under-recognized cause of house fires. They shred insulation and stored belongings for nesting, gnaw through drywall, pipes, and even softer structural wood, and foul attics, wall voids, and pantries with urine and droppings that soak into insulation and subfloor. What starts as a few droppings can end in rewiring and insulation replacement — which is why removal and permanent exclusion beat one-off trapping.

Abington rodent warning signs

Telltale signs of rats in Abington homes: fresh droppings along baseboards and near food, gnaw marks on wood, wiring, and packaging, dark grease rub-marks where they travel walls, scratching or scurrying inside walls and ceilings at night, shredded-paper or insulation nests, and a lingering musky ammonia smell. You will often hear or smell them before you see one.

How Rat Exterminator works in Abington

Effective Rat Exterminator in Abington works in a set order: a full inspection to map entry points and nesting sites, exclusion first — sealing every gap wider than a quarter inch around pipes, vents, and the foundation — then trapping and removal of the active population, followed by clean-out and disinfection of nesting material and droppings to erase the scent trails that draw new rodents back.

Why rodents are a health hazard in Abington

The health stakes are real: rats spread hantavirus, salmonella, and leptospirosis through droppings and urine, their waste triggers asthma and allergies, and they carry fleas and ticks indoors. Cleanup of heavily soiled areas should be done with proper protection, not a household vacuum that can aerosolize contaminants.

How much does Rat Exterminator cost in Abington?

Generally, $200–$600 for trapping and removal, plus roughly $400–$1,500 for full exclusion (permanently sealing every entry point) on a typical home. The final number depends on how far the infestation and any damage have spread in your Abington property.

Is exclusion worth it in Abington?

Yes — trapping alone only removes the rodents present now. Permanent exclusion (sealing every gap around pipes, vents, and the foundation) is what stops new rats from re-entering, which is why it is the core of lasting control in Abington.

Is my Abington landlord responsible for rodents?

Structural gaps — foundation cracks, unscreened vents, worn door sweeps — are building-maintenance issues, so Massachusetts habitability law almost always makes the landlord responsible for sealing entry points and arranging removal when the tenant did not cause the problem. Put every notice in writing.
